WebIn Pyximport 1.1 it is possible to declare that your module depends on multiple files, (likely .h and .pxd files). If your Cython module is named foo and thus has the filename foo.pyx … WebA Cython module can be split into two parts: a definition file with a .pxd suffix, containing C declarations that are to be available to other Cython modules, and an implementation file with a .pyx / .py suffix, containing everything else. When a module wants to use something declared in another module’s definition file, it imports it using ...
Source Files and Compilation — Cython 3.0.0a10 documentation
WebApr 23, 2024 · It doesn’t suppose setup.cfg, much less pyproject.toml configuration, etc. It does have a Cython CMake file that I know some people are using (the built-in CMake files need work too; I mostly use pybind11’s excellent files instead). It also doesn’t support modern FindPython. It does have a number of users, though. WebDependency Handling¶. In Pyximport 1.1 it is possible to declare that your module depends on multiple files, (likely .h and .pxd files). If your Cython module is named foo and thus has the filename foo.pyx then you should make another file in the same directory called foo.pyxdep.The modname.pyxdep file can be a list of filenames or “globs” (like *.pxd or … das rheingold bayreuth 2022 review
Python-Module: Collapse multiple submodules to one Cython …
WebThe following is a simple example that shows the main steps for embedding a Cython module ( embedded.pyx) in Python 3.x. First, here is a Cython module that exports a C function to be called by external code. Note that the say_hello_from_python () function is declared as public to export it as a linker symbol that can be used by other C files ... WebThis version of the documentation is for the latest and greatest in-development branch of Cython. For the last release version, see here. Navigation ... The sections in this page were moved to the Source Files and Compilation in the userguide. ... This section was moved to Integrating multiple modules. http://cython-docs2.readthedocs.io/en/latest/src/userguide/source_files_and_compilation.html das rheingold sheet music